Renfrow was in the slot for 86.5% of his snaps in 2023. https://www.playerprofiler.com/nfl/hunter-renfrow/ A guy like Hardman played 56% of his snaps in the slot. Quez Watkins was a 63% guy. So those guys have some flex ability. Just for data purposes, Kincaid played 50% of his snaps from the slot and Shakir played 69%. Harty was 50%. Isaiah Mckenzie in the 4 role in 2021 played in the slot 43% of the time, while that same year, the pure slot Beasley was there for 82% of his snaps. I think we will see Shakir's snaps go up some in the slot. This team needs an outside starter #2. They also need what Beane calls his 4, that guy who can play inside and outside and help on special teams.
